    Throwing Knives for the Neighborhood

    I was wondering if anyone had any tips on how to deaden the sound of throwing knives thwacking clumsily against a large wooden target. I live in a college town, and while they tolerate my fire breathing, the noise from the knives is starting to wear thin the whole covet thy neighbor deal.

    I've got 4 (2x12x4) boards connected with some (2x4)'s then stuck to the ground. Perhaps some pillows on the back? Something cheaper? Not sucking at throwing won't be an option for a few weeks I'd imagine so let's nix that suggestion right now...

    I'm guessing you could stack cardboard together and stand up the stack so that the edges face you. Then, throw into the edges (instead of wood).

    Metal on wood is going to be noisy. maybe you could lay carpet over the wood so that your misses aren't so loud.
